3. MCU工作模式
复位后,RA2 MCU系列可以进入以下两种模式之一:单芯片模式或SCI/USB引导模式。引导模式通过MD引脚来选择:
表4. 复位时可用的工作模式
图4显示了通过模式设置(MD)引脚确定的工作模式转换。
图4. 模式设置引脚电平和工作模式
注:USB引导模式仅限支持USB全速功能的产品(如RA2A1)使用,但32引脚的RA2A1产品没有此模式。
典型的MCU引导模式电路包括一个跳线和一对电阻器,允许选择将MD引脚连接到VCC或接地。
图5. MCU引导模式选项的典型电路
4. 选项设置存储器
选项设置存储器用于确定复位后MCU的状态。将该存储器分配给闪存的配置设置区域和程序闪存区域。这两个区域的可用设置方法不同。
有关寄存器的详细介绍,请参见《硬件手册》中的“选项设置存储器”一章。
闪存选项寄存器在代码闪存映射中占用一定空间。尽管寄存器位于RA MCU上保留闪存的一部分中,但是有些用户可能会无意中将数据存储在这些位置。用户必须进行检查,确保没有将多余数据写入这些位置,否则可能导致芯片发生意外行为。例如,闪存选项寄存器中的设置可能会在复位后立即使能独立看门狗定时器(IWDT)。如果存储在程序ROM中的数据无意中与选项设置存储器寄存器重叠,则有可能在不知情的情况下打开IWDT。这将导致调试器与电路板之间的通信出现问题。
图6显示了包含选项功能选择寄存器的选项设置存储器。选项设置存储器可能会因产品的不同而有差异,详细情况请参照各MCU的用户手册。
图6. RA2A1的选项功能选择寄存器
4.1 选项设置存储器寄存器
以下是选项设置存储器寄存器的概述。在启动之前,请确保已对其进行正确配置。
• OFS0寄存器
⎯ 独立看门狗定时器(IWDT)自动启动
⎯ IWDT超时、频率、窗口操作、中断类型和低功耗模式行为
⎯ 看门狗定时器(WDT)自动启动
⎯ WDT超时、频率、窗口操作和中断类型
• OFS1寄存器
⎯ 复位后LVD0使能
⎯ 复位后HOCO启动
Renesas FSP配置器支持在BSP设置中设置选项存储器,如图7所示(以RA2A1 MCU为例)。通过FSP配置器进行的设置会反映在编译后的二进制文件中。
图7. RA2A1 MCU在FSP配置中的选项存储器设置
全部0条评论
快来发表一下你的评论吧 !